Common Reasons for Bambu Login Failures

Before we jump into the solutions, it’s helpful to understand why your Bambu login might be failing. Often, it’s something simple, but sometimes it can be a bit more complex. Understanding the root cause can save you a ton of frustration. First off, let's talk about the most obvious culprit: incorrect credentials. It sounds basic, but we've all been there – mistyping a password, using the wrong email address, or maybe even having caps lock on when you didn't mean to. It’s the number one reason for login fails, so double-checking your username (which is usually your email) and your password is always the first step. Make sure you're using the exact email address you registered with. Sometimes people have multiple email accounts and accidentally try to log in with the wrong one. Another common issue, especially with newer accounts or if you haven't logged in for a while, is account verification. Did you receive a verification email when you first signed up? If not, or if you accidentally deleted it, your account might not be fully active, preventing you from logging in. The Bambu Lab system is pretty good about this, but sometimes these emails can get lost in spam folders or just missed. We'll cover how to resend verification emails shortly.

Beyond your own input, server-side issues can also be the reason your Bambu login isn’t working. Companies like Bambu Lab rely on their servers to authenticate users. If their servers are down for maintenance, experiencing an outage, or overloaded, you won’t be able to log in. This is completely out of your control, but it’s good to be aware of. The best thing to do here is check Bambu Lab’s official communication channels – their website, social media, or community forums – to see if they’ve announced any ongoing issues. Sometimes, a simple outdated app or firmware can cause login problems. If your Bambu Handy app or your printer's firmware is a few versions behind, there might be compatibility issues with the login servers. Developers are constantly updating things, and sometimes older versions just can't connect to the newer security protocols or authentication systems. So, keeping your software and firmware up-to-date is crucial for a smooth experience. Finally, let's not forget about your internet connection. A flaky or unstable internet connection can interrupt the login process, making it seem like your credentials are wrong when they’re actually fine. A poor connection can prevent the login request from reaching the server or the server’s response from getting back to your device. Troubleshooting Your Bambu Login Step-by-Step

Alright, let's get down to business and troubleshoot this Bambu login issue! We're going to go through this logically, starting with the easiest fixes and moving towards the more involved ones. First things first: check your credentials. Seriously, guys, this is the most common fix. Go back to the login screen. Are you absolutely sure you’re typing the right email address and password? Try typing it slowly and carefully. Pay attention to capitalization. If you’re using a password manager, try manually typing it instead of autofilling, just to rule out any weird autofill glitches. If you’re still stuck, the next logical step is to reset your password. This is a lifesaver! On the login screen, there should be a link that says something like “Forgot Password?” or “Reset Password.” Click on that. You’ll be prompted to enter the email address associated with your Bambu Lab account. Bambu Lab will then send you an email with instructions on how to set a new password. Important: Check your spam or junk folder if you don’t see the email in your inbox within a few minutes. Once you get the email, follow the instructions carefully to create a strong, new password. After resetting, try logging in again with your new password. If you still can’t log in after resetting your password, the issue might be with your account verification. If you never received a verification email, or if you suspect it might not have gone through, you can usually find an option to resend the verification email within your account settings or on the login page. Again, check your spam folder! A verified account is essential for full functionality.

Now, let’s consider the software side. Update your Bambu Handy app and Bambu Studio. Developers are always patching bugs and improving security. An outdated version might be causing the login glitch. Head over to your device’s app store (Google Play Store or Apple App Store) and check if there's an update for Bambu Handy.
